computer system
Noun: A computer system is a complete, functional setup consisting of one or more computers, their associated software, and shared storage devices, all working together as a coordinated unit. It encompasses the hardware, software, and data resources required to perform computing tasks.
The term "computer system" is used to describe the integrated whole of computing technology, as opposed to individual components. It emphasizes the interconnectedness and common purpose of the parts. - Example: The company's new computer system handles payroll, inventory, and customer relations. - Example: A basic home computer system might include a laptop, a printer, and a wireless router.
- "to implement a computer system": To install and configure a new computer system for use.
- The university will implement a new student records computer system next semester.
- "legacy computer system": An old or outdated computer system that is still in use, often causing compatibility issues.
- The bank is struggling to integrate modern software with its legacy computer system.

- Computer system architecture: The conceptual design and fundamental operational structure of a computer system.
- Understanding computer system architecture is essential for engineers.
- Computer system validation: A documented process to ensure a computer system consistently produces results meeting predetermined specifications.
- Computer system validation is critical in the pharmaceutical industry.
The term is often used in business, academic, and technical writing to discuss the technology infrastructure of an organization. It is a compound noun where "computer" modifies "system" to specify the type of system.
